Description | By working to ensure our world’s precious ecosystems are preserved, the vision of Ecological Restoration is that of a better tomorrow. Through a partnership with Fleming College, this unique degree program gives you the practical and theoretical knowledge needed to make your stand in the green revolution, helping restore our natural environment for present and future generations.
